H Rhodes:
Practice shooting from different positions and definitely from a seated position similar to how you will be hunting.  You knowing the place and how the deer are moving is a big advantage.  Pick your ambush spot carefully.  I like to keep my shots fifteen yards or closer.   Hunt into the wind and good luck to you.
